Entity: FBA
FBA is a term with multiple meanings, including 'foundational black american,' 'fake black american,' and 'fine by association.' It is used in various contexts, such as slang, online spaces, and internet abbreviations.

Historical Context
FBA has roots in discussions around black American identity, with some using it to emphasize ancestral ties to American slaves, while others use it to critique individuals for perceived inauthenticity.
Cultural Significance
In slang and online spaces, FBA can be a divisive term, reflecting debates around cultural appropriation, authenticity, and approval within Black communities.
